First things first, refine your online presence. Create a professional website that showcases your bio, discography, tour dates, and contact info. Engage with fans on social media platforms like Instagram, Twitter, and Facebook. Share behind-the-scenes content, post engaging videos, and run contests to boost your following.

Don't underestimate the power of networking. Attend industry events, collaborate with other artists, and reach out to music bloggers and journalists. Building relationships can open doors to new opportunities and help you expand your audience.

Remember, consistency is key. Regularly release new music, keep fans updated on your activities, and always strive to provide a stellar experience. By following these tips, you can enhance your artist brand and pave the way for a successful music career.

Build a Loyal Fanbase: Music Promotion Tips for Emerging Artists

Nailing down a loyal fanbase is essential for any emerging performer. It's more than just numbers; it's about cultivating a community who love your music.

Here are some tips to kickstart your fanbase growth:

* Leverage social media platforms like Instagram, TikTok, and Twitter to post behind-the-scenes content, interact with fans, and announce upcoming shows or releases.

* Team up with other musicians in your genre to reach new audiences.

* Organize live performances at local venues to build relationships with fans and create a excitement.

* Create high-quality music that is engaging. This is the foundation of building loyal fans.

Cut Through the Noise: Strategic Music Marketing for Independent Musicians

In the crowded digital landscape, making your sound heard can feel like shouting into a void. Emerging musicians often face an uphill battle to gain traction. That's where strategic music marketing comes in. It's no longer enough to simply create great soundtracks; you need a plan to reach your target audience and build a loyal following.

A robust music marketing strategy involves a combination of online and offline tactics. Building a strong online presence through social media, streaming platforms, and your own website is crucial. Engage with fans, release new music, and grow an responsive community.

Offline, consider performing at local venues, networking with other musicians, and finding media coverage. Remember, music marketing is a marathon, not a sprint. It takes time to build a successful career as an unsigned musician.
